DalunShan Red High Mountain Oolong from Mud and Leaves. As I have mentioned before, I always find Taiwanese red oolongs (and Taiwanese red/black teas generally) to be comfort teas. They are easy to brew with their low astringency and bitterness. Nearly impossible to oversteep, I often brew them quasi-gongfu with an in mug filter. Here, I am brewing in a stoneware pot.

2021 "Dancong Hong" from One River Tea. I don't find this tea on their website currently, so not sure if it was a one-off or is a regular offering. From the packaging, I can see it is a Black tea made in Phoenix Township, aka Dancong Oolong central. It is a fine tasty everyday black tea, (but not in the same league with White2Tea's Milan Red).
